Bitcoin Soars Beyond $106K Amid Reported Iran-Israel Ceasefire
The cryptocurrency market experienced a seismic shift as Bitcoin catapulted past the $106,000 mark following news of a reported ceasefire between Iran and Israel. This unprecedented rise comes after United States President Donald Trump announced what he described as a “complete and total” ceasefire agreement, set to commence within hours.
The news of the ceasefire sent ripples across global financial markets, with Bitcoin, the world’s most renowned cryptocurrency, experiencing a particularly dramatic surge. Historically, geopolitical tensions have often influenced the value of decentralized digital assets. Bitcoin, frequently heralded as ‘digital gold’, tends to attract investors seeking a safe haven during times of political instability. The de-escalation of conflict between two significant players in the Middle East has evidently prompted a wave of optimism, driving investors to pour capital into this digital asset.
Market analysts suggest that the ceasefire could ease global tensions, potentially stabilizing oil prices and reducing the risk of broader economic disruption. “This kind of geopolitical development has a profound impact on investor sentiment,” remarked Jane Collins, a senior analyst at CryptoMarket Insights. “With reduced tension in the Middle East, there’s a perception of increased global stability, which often leads to a reassessment of risk assets, including cryptocurrencies.”
Historically, Bitcoin has been sensitive to geopolitical events, with its decentralized nature making it an appealing alternative during times of uncertainty. As traditional markets react to geopolitical developments, cryptocurrencies often exhibit amplified responses due to their higher volatility and speculative nature.
